Music Camp 2013 was held July 7–12, 2013. We had 144 campers this year – that’s 30 more than last year! WooHOO!! (We also had 30 volunteer staff, which isn’t quite as exciting… but still good!)

Once again, our Band director Kristen wanted to use the “outdoor band room” between Cabins 5 and 6 for daily rehearsals. That space really works well – it’s breezy and shaded so that nobody gets overheated, and it’s great to hear the band playing all throughout camp. But, we did have to move a few of the band practices into Rec Hall 2.0 because of rain early in the week. And our counselors stepped up to lead sectional rehearsals throughout the week as well.

Wednesday’s storms took all of the humidity with them, and gave us beautiful weather for Thursday. Our annual softball game took place in cool dry air, under sunny blue skies. We moved our traditional game of Capture The Flag to a different field (out by the barn at the main gate) and a new time – 7:00pm! This year’s rules were provided by “No Direction,” Lambec’s own ‘man band.’

Friday night came much too quickly, as it usually does. All the rehearsing we did during the week came to fruition in our Friday night worship service. Everyone did a great job singing, playing, and showing love and gratitude to Father God for a wonderful week, and all the blessings He has given us. Our musical this year was “Help Is On The Way,” by Cliff Duren.
